Sabarmati Riverfront in Ahmedabad is a modern urban waterfront attracting visitors for leisure, recreation, and cityscape views. Tourists come here to walk along the promenade, enjoy open spaces, and experience the blend of urban development with natural river scenery. It is a popular stop for families, couples, and travelers exploring Ahmedabad’s civic landmarks.
The atmosphere at Sabarmati Riverfront is lively yet relaxing, with landscaped walkways, seating areas, and activity zones providing a comfortable environment. Visitors can stroll, jog, or simply sit by the river and enjoy the breeze. Weekends and evenings are particularly vibrant with locals and tourists enjoying the public spaces.
What makes Sabarmati Riverfront special is its combination of urban design, recreational facilities, and scenic river views. The well-planned spaces offer both relaxation and visual appeal, making it a distinctive city attraction. For travelers, it provides a modern, accessible, and aesthetically pleasing spot to experience Ahmedabad.
Sabarmati Riverfront in Ahmedabad, Gujarat, is a modern urban development project along the banks of the Sabarmati River. Although the river has been central to the city’s history for centuries, the riverfront project was initiated in the early 2000s to revitalize the riverbanks, improve urban infrastructure, and provide public recreational spaces.
The development transformed previously underutilized and flood-prone areas into landscaped promenades, parks, and cultural spaces. It also reflects Ahmedabad’s ongoing efforts to integrate urban planning, environmental management, and community engagement along the historic river corridor.
Today, Sabarmati Riverfront is a major landmark in Ahmedabad, attracting residents and tourists alike. Visitors come to enjoy leisure walks, cultural events, and scenic views of the river, making it a key symbol of modern urban heritage in Gujarat.
